Automatic Drill Length Compensation - MAZATROL 640M

$
0
0
Machine: MAZAK MAZATECH FH-6800
Control: MAZATROL 640M

Does anyone know the parameters to control the automatic drill length compensation?

I’m guessing there would be 1 parameter to switch the automatic length comp on and off and another parameter to set the automatic drill point angle or percentage of the drill diameter.

A [CUT-ANG INPUT] function appears in the tool data page when you move down to the [LENGTH COMP.] field.
When you highlight [CUT-ANG INPUT] and enter 180 or 0 then press [INPUT] the machine automatically sets [LENGTH COMP.] to 0, but when the tool length is reset it reverts back to the automatic length comp value.

Holes in a part were drilled too deep due to the length comp being set to zero then the tool length being reset without remembering to set the length comp back to zero.
I would like to have length comp set at zero as default to avoid this happening again.

Any help would be much appreciated!

Mazak - SQT10MS - Illegal Exception

$
0
0
Hello,

Old granny Mazak SQT10MS

About 4 months ago, the machine was having problems with the T32-3 control. It came up, just did not could not touch buttons, etc. It was unresponsive.

So, based on communicating with Mazak, they ultimately recommended replacing the MC116 board in the backend.

Finally getting around to it, we replaced the board, re-initialized, and then loaded all of the parameters.

I thought we had it! The machine comes up fine, homes out, etc.

So, today, I was up to trying a simple hole drilling cycle. Just a simple program.

Each time, the machine goes toward the part. When it just gets to the face of the part to start to drill, the machine kills (literally, machining stops, spindle coasts to a stop, control stays on) and shows the attached Illegal exception on the screen.
-------
Illegal exception $0010
Error at or near $00029F96
-------

Then I had a discussion with Mitsubishi. He asked if I have a 411 and 419 cards. Yes, I have both. He said OK and he believes that the problem still resides in the MC116 board.

So, thinking that it was possible a chip, I took the chips that could be removed out from their socket on the OLD MC116 board and swapped them with the chips on the new (used) MC116 board. Fired it up...aaaaand....Same thing!

The only thing I have not changed out yet are the 2 larger chips on the MC116 board. They look like CPU's. I am considering trying this.

Any other ideas or recommendations? It turns out that I can get a refurbished board from Mit for $4,250 !!!!!! REFURBISHED...HOLY SH** !!
Not sure I want to put that kind of money into grandma here.

Please let me know if you have any other ideas of what I could look at.

Thank You,
Mike

Mazak - SQT10MS - EATING hydraulic oil

$
0
0
Hello,

Mazak SQT10MS

machining a bar only to come back to a red flashing light. The T32-3 control said something to the effect 'low hydraulic pressure'.

So, I checked the hydraulic oil and sure enough, it was low. Topped it off and started running.

Upon pulling the parts from the tray, I noticed that they seem to be oily. So, putting two and two together,

I assume that the hydraulic oil is somehow finding its way into the coolant tank.

There was a leak (looks like coolant, but wondering if it is coolant/oil) coming from the back edge of the turret. Leaks

slightly when running and a big leak when the turret rotates.

So, I pulled this little block off the bottom side of the turret head thinking that maybe I had a bad o-ring. Replace the o-rings and started running.

Seems to have helped the leaking a little bit, but wasn't long before I the hydraulics started making noise again.

Dang it! Low hydraulic oil.

So, I filled it back up and now trying to diagnose where the oil could be going to.

Does anyone know if the hydraulics have anything to do with this coolant block? It seems a rubber nose on the front of this block is supposed to close the coolant
passage when coolant is called for and then open when it is not called for or there is a turret rotation to a new tool. Do hydraulics push this rubber
nose in and out? Or, is it the coolant pressure that does this?

Where else could there be a hydraulic leak? Inside the turret somewhere? What rotates this turret? Hydraulic or electric?

Please let me know what other ideas you might have that I can look at. Need to get this machine up ASAP.

thx much

Mike

Mazak Matrix2 i630v Integrex - Macro Variable List

$
0
0
I am searching for a EIA Macro Variable Listing, in general, for Mazak / Matrix2 / Integrex / i630v. (Future Usage)
Specifically, the variable for the pre-call tool number in the standby pocket.
I know that #3020 will give me the current Spindle Tool.

We have the option for Tool Breakage Detection Outside the Machining Area (M55/M56).

The procedure call by the book is:
T01 (First Tool)
M06
(TOOL PATH)
(END OF TOOL PATH)
T02 (Pre-Call Next Tool - Standby Pocket)
M55 (or M56) (Check For Breakage T01)
M06 (Load T02 - Place T01 in Standby Pocket For Breakage Detection)

In my programs, I typically pre-call the next tool in the same line as my original tool call/tool change.
ie. "T01 M06 T02"

I am not sure there is a need to pre-call the next tool a second time, before the M55/M56 command.
But if it is necessary, I want to keep my normal tool change/pre-call before the path, and then make the second pre-call using a variable (tool loaded in standby pocket).
That way, if for some reason the original pre-call number is changed, it will not be missed at the second pre-call, before the M55/M56.

TIA!

FR-SE - Over Voltage (Converter) Error

$
0
0
Hi Brains trust.

trying to resolve an intermittent error with the FR-SE-2 spindle drive.

The drive is tripping out on over Voltage (Converter) somewhat randomly.

A week or so ago, I was in the middle of a cut and had the spindle drive trip on over voltage.

I checked the waveforms and found 1 Waveform missing so I have ordered replacement DK434 driver chips and installed it today.

Waveforms looks fine, including the response times etc.

I ran the usual warm up cycle and all went fine.

Then while running a very light cut (3000rpm - 12mm tool - 0.1mm/tooth feed - 1mm stepover/ 4mm DOC, it tripped out again on over voltage.

I reset it and reran the cut again (sped up through air cutting)and it tripped again.

I dropped the spindle speed to 2500 and feed down a bit also and it managed to complete the cycle ~ 25 mins.

Then while I was thinking about the next test to debug the problem (with the spindle stopped and in home position), the error occurred again with the spindle stationary.


I've had a look around and can't seem to find much on this.

Has anyone come across this error and resolved it or have any suggestions on where to look?



Cheers

Mick
